From d349daa135648e7e18da5be0c38ffbdbc7a208ca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: bernhardu Date: Thu, 4 Sep 2025 01:34:55 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] [win/asan] Improve SharedReAlloc with HEAP_REALLOC_IN_PLACE_ONLY. (#132558) Currently with HEAP_REALLOC_IN_PLACE_ONLY a new allocation gets returned with the content copied from the original pointer, which gets freed. But applications may rely on HEAP_REALLOC_IN_PLACE_ONLY returning the same pointer as they give as input to e.g. RtlReAllocateHeap. If e.g. growing is not possible it fails without modifying the input pointer.
